How long it takes to find the perfect yacht is largely dependent on personal preferences and requirements. Once your luxury yacht broker understands the experience you want, they will work to find the best selection of yachts available on the market. Once you have found the yacht that is right for you, the purchase process usually takes from six to eight weeks from contract to completion.
Sea trials and detailed surveys are all part of the purchase process. To avoid conflict of interest, it is our policy not to act as surveyors on behalf of our Clients, however we will help you to retain the services of an appropriate Team of experts, surveyors, engineers and (if necessary) electricians, fully reflecting the scope of survey you require.
Running costs vary widely depending on the size, build, age and condition of the yacht, as well as the level of maintenance that the Owner wishes to perform annually. Once you have found a potential yacht, our Team will be able to best advise on potential maintenance and running costs, while your luxury yacht broker will be on hand to answer any cost queries you may have.

Yes, if Ocean Independence is acting as a stakeholder for a purchase transaction. KYC is the process used to verify a Client’s identity. KYC requires proof of identity and residence. This can be a passport or other government ID and utility bill or similar. Originals or authenticated copies may be provided. The information is only required for the purposes of complying with international Anti Money Laundering (AML) regulations.
